There is strong scientific data that supports that short-term protein restrictive diets reduce surgical stress responses. The investigators are hoping to use the information collected from the blood serum and muscle tissue of healthy subjects to help understand the baseline and early changes in muscle energetic and cell-mediated inflammation. The study team hopes to use the data collected in this pilot study to compare with patients undergoing open abdominal aortic aneurysm (AAA) repair in a future study
Modulation of a patient's diet, specifically via short-term dietary protein restriction, can impact changes in cell energetics and dampen the normal subclinical inflammatory state. These changes can provide benchmarks for future research focused on using nutritional interventions aimed at improving the probability of a successful outcome following open aortic aneurysm surgery. The investigators will conduct a short term dietary restriction protocol to characterize these changes in a normal control cohort to be compared to patients which undergo surgery, to identify the optimal time points for sampling in the surgical population. These changes will be characterized by looking at inflammatory cells in the blood, proteins excreted in the urine, changes in microbiome signature identified by stool sample and oral swab, as well as changes in muscle energetics in small muscle biopsies.

Of 12 enrolled participants, 10 met inclusion criteria and commenced study intervention.
Healthy, young adult males and females free of chronic medical conditions were recruited to participate in this study. Informed consent was obtained from all subjects before study participation, and this study was approved by the University of Florida's institutional review board (UF IRB#201900988). Advertisements were created for the general public for recruitment of participants with no clinical relationship.

The specific diet used in this study,although advantageous for its feasibility in achieving the targeted percent protein goal and caloric restriction, may deviate from the ideal short-term protein-calorie dietary restriction (stDR). Moreover, observations could be attributed to the diet itself and not necessarily from protein or caloric restrictions. Lastly, this study lacks a description of the peripheral immune cell response.
